The City of Timmins Environmental Services department wishes to advise the public that the Precautionary Boil Water Advisory has been lifted for consumers on Pine Street Between Second and Third Avenue as of November 30, 2023, at 3:49pm. The City of Timmins has conducted the required water sampling, and the results are deemed satisfactory by the City of Timmins and the Porcupine Health Unit.

A Preventative Boil Water Advisory was enacted as a precautionary measure on Monday, November 27, 2023, due to repairs on a watermain servicing users on Pine Street in Timmins between Second and Third Avenue. Water was shut off to complete repairs and later restored, however, the Preventative Boil Water Advisory remained in effect until the City obtained drinking water results in two consecutive sets of samples taken a minimum of 24 hours apart.

The City of Timmins is advising all consumers on Pine Street between Second and Third Avenue of a loss of pressure and/or loss of water resulting in the issuance of a precautionary Boil Water Advisory.

Area: all residents and consumers on Pine Street between Second and Third Avenue.
Date of Advisory: November 27, 2023, until further notice.

The Environmental Services department is conducting emergency watermain repairs however, the precautionary boil water advisory requires all consumers to take the following steps:

Bring your water to a rolling boil for at least one minute prior to using it for domestic purposes, including drinking, making infant formula and juices, brushing teeth, washing raw foods and making ice.
Wash dishes with boiled water that has been cooled or use potable water from an alternative source; and
All water taps must be posted, indicating that the water is not safe to drink.

For more information on Boil Water Advisories, please visit www.porcupinehu.on.ca/en/your-community/safe-water/boil-water-advisories/boil-water-advisory-page/

The Boil Water Advisory will remain in effect until the sample results confirm the water is fit for human consumption (minimum of 48 hours following the completion of the repair). On Tuesday, November 14, 2023, Don Anderson Haulage will be hauling a Hydro One transformer from the Rail Siding on Hallnor Rd. to the transformer station on Brundy Ave. in Schumacher. The width of this load will occupy a two-lane road with limited shoulder area available.

On November 14, temporary road closures will be in effect on Aura Lake Rd. between Father Costello Dr. and Croatia Ave., prohibiting travel and parking between 7:00 a.m. to 7:00 p.m. Temporary road closure signage will be in place.

Timmins Police Service will be escorting the load and assisting with traffic control along the route. Due to the height of the load, a number of utility trucks will also provide escort.

The move will begin on Hallnor Rd. on Tuesday, November 14th at 07:30 a.m. and will take approximately six hours to reach the transformer station. Expect temporary traffic delays along Hwy. 101 E., Father Costello Dr., Aura Lake Rd., and Croatia Ave. while the load passes through town. Consider arranging an alternative route to avoid delays.
